URL
https://opencores.org/ocsvn/tinycpu/tinycpu/trunk
Subversion Repositories tinycpu
Compare Revisions
- This comparison shows the changes necessary to convert path
/tinycpu/trunk/assembler
- from Rev 39 to Rev 40
- ↔ Reverse comparison
Rev 39 → Rev 40
/asm.rb
21,7 → 21,7
class OpcodeByte2 |
attr_accessor :cond, :reg2, :useextra, :reg3; |
def to_hex |
s=(cond << 8 | reg2.number << 5 | useextra << 4 | reg3.number).to_s(16); |
s=(cond << 7 | reg2.number << 4 | useextra << 3 | reg3.number).to_s(16); |
if s.length == 1 |
"0"+s; |
elsif s.length==0 |